Abstract
A method for reducing an amount of manganese in a fume generated during arc welding including incorporating a quantity of manganese in a core of a welding electrode as a composite particle of manganese and a shielding material.
Claims
exact text as granted — not AI-modified1 . A method for reducing an amount of manganese in a fume generated during arc welding comprising incorporating a quantity of manganese in a core of a welding electrode as a composite particle of manganese and a shielding material.
2 . The method of claim 1 wherein said shielding material is TiO 2 .
3 . The method of claim 2 wherein said TiO 2 is rutile.
4 . The method of claim 2 wherein said TiO 2 is anatase.
5 . The method of claim 1 wherein said incorporating step includes encapsulating said manganese with said shielding material.
